摘要
Tertiary amines derived from pyrrolidines can be added very efficiently (isolated yields up to 94%) to (5R)-5-mentyloxy-2[5H]-furanone. The addition, which follows a radical chain mechanism initiated by a photoinitiated electron transfer (PET) from the tertiary amine to the excited aromatic ketone, occurs with a complete facial selectivity on the furanone ring. The method can be generalized to the addition of tertiary amines and N-protected secondary amines to electron deficient alkenes. (C) 1999 Published by Elsevier Science Ltd. Ail rights reserved.
